The tech world is abuzz with anticipation as Asus begins rolling out support for AMD’s Zen 5 based Granite Ridge family of processors on its latest X670E motherboards. This move indicates that the launch of the next-gen chips is drawing near, with the release of supporting BIOSes suggesting that the chips could hit the market at any time. The latest BIOS series, including the FireRangePi AGESA update, has been spotted by hardware leaker HXL on the Asus ROG forums.

While AMD has officially stated that it is aiming for a second half of 2024 launch for Zen 5, there are hints that we might get a glimpse of the new processors sooner. Speculations point to AMD CEO Dr. Lisa Su potentially revealing the Zen 5 range at her Computex keynote on June 3, following a historical precedent of unveiling Zen 2 at a similar event in 2019. If Zen 5 does make an appearance at Computex, we can expect motherboard vendors to showcase their next generation motherboards as well.

On the flip side, Intel may face a tough competition if Zen 5 manages to outperform its upcoming Arrow Lake chips, which are expected to debut in late 2024 or at CES 2025. Leaks suggesting that Zen 5 could be over 40% faster than Zen 4 in the SPEC benchmark have raised excitement among tech enthusiasts. With enhanced clock speeds, a new core architecture, chiplet design, up to 16-cores, integrated AI engine, faster memory support, and possibly integrated RDNA 2 graphics, Zen 5 promises significant performance upgrades.
